Placeholder Engine

I created the physics side of a 3D games engine called "Placeholder Engine" as part of a collaborative project. Over the course of 8 weeks, I programmed functionality to handle force and torque accumulation, springs, drag and collisions including spheres, planes and both axis-aligned and oriented bounding boxes.

2D Space Simulation

For my final year project, I created an n-body solar system simulation which uses Newtonian gravity calculations and optimised it to run at 100 frames per second by using quad-trees and threading
